个人简介

工作职位:特聘副教授,硕士生导师

办公地址:青岛科技大学CCF303

工作邮箱:zhanghr103@163.com

20236月获青岛科技大学工学博士学位,同年9月进入kaiyun体育官方网站任教。主要从事表面活性剂合成、化工过程模拟与系统集成、流体相平衡与热力学特性和分子辨识工程等领域研究。在EnergySeparation and Purification TechnologyJournal of Cleaner Production等高水平期刊上发表SCI论文10余篇,申请发明专利10余件,获国家级和省级学科竞赛奖励多项,获山东省优秀学生、山东省优秀毕业生、青岛市签名优秀大学生、青岛科技大学“年度人物”等称号
